JPEG, GIF y PNG se pueden mostrar con la etiqueta img y funcionarán en todos los navegadores, el elemento objeto se puede usar para mostrar imágenes especificando su tipo MIME, pero otros formatos gráficos son compatibles con img o etiqueta de objeto en la mayoría de los navegadores sin instalar complementos? (TIF, SVG, PCX, PICT, etc.)¿Qué formatos de archivos gráficos son compatibles con los navegadores?
Respuesta
Hay una excelente chart on wikipedia que enumera los tipos de imágenes comunes y su compatibilidad con el navegador.
Los tipos de archivo que anotó (JPG, GIF y PNG) parecen ser los principales formatos compatibles con casi todos los navegadores, aunque con ciertas salvedades:
Internet Explorer soporta imágenes PNG, pero no puede mostrar correctamente imágenes con corrección gamma o corrección de color. Las versiones de Internet Explorer anteriores a la versión 7 no pueden mostrar correctamente las imágenes con canal alfa (para mayor transparencia) sin codificación adicional
Hasta 2006, IE no manejaba correctamente los PNG que usaban el canal alfa, mientras que Firefox y otros (casi) navegadores conformes con las normas lo hacían. Todavía hay una gran cantidad de IE 6, a juzgar por mis registros de Apache.
Es posible corregir la transparencia alfa en IE6 - http://www.google.com/search? q = pngfix – ceejayoz
BMP funcionará más en cualquier lugar.
Pero para el trabajo web, probablemente debería apegarse a los tres que enumeró en su pregunta.
- 1. ¿Puede el iPhone representar archivos de gráficos vectoriales directamente? ¿Qué formatos son compatibles?
- 2. ¿Qué navegadores son compatibles con "! Important"?
- 3. ¿Qué navegadores son compatibles con HTML SHORTTAGs?
- 4. ¿Qué navegadores web son compatibles con Array.forEach()
- 5. ¿Qué navegadores solo son compatibles con SSLv2?
- 6. ¿Qué navegadores son compatibles con document.activeElement?
- 7. ¿Qué navegadores son compatibles con XSLT 2.0?
- 8. ¿Qué navegadores no son compatibles con los gifs animados?
- 9. ¿Qué formatos de imagen son compatibles con CANVAS en html5?
- 10. audio HTML5 qué formatos de audio son compatibles
- 11. ¿Todos los navegadores son compatibles con $ _SERVER de PHP ['HTTP_X_REQUESTED_WITH']?
- 12. ¿Qué navegadores son compatibles con window.postMessage call now?
- 13. Excepción: "formatos de URI no son compatibles"
- 14. ¿Qué navegadores móviles son compatibles con javascript (y Ajax)?
- 15. ¿Qué navegadores son compatibles con <script async = "async" />?
- 16. ¿Qué navegadores web son compatibles con meteor web framework?
- 17. ¿Qué navegadores son compatibles con HTML 5/CSS3
- 18. Formatos de archivo compatibles con UIWebView
- 19. ¿Por qué los navegadores modernos no son compatibles con los métodos de forma PUT y DELETE?
- 20. mediaelement.js formatos compatibles
- 21. ¿Qué formatos de audio son compatibles con el navegador de Android?
- 22. ¿Qué navegadores afirman que son compatibles con la compresión HTTP, pero en realidad son escamosos?
- 23. ¿Son las imágenes png compatibles con varios navegadores?
- 24. ¿Qué formatos de video son compatibles con la biblioteca de activos?
- 25. ¿Cuáles son los formatos de archivo compatibles con android video player en android?
- 26. ¿Qué navegadores web no son compatibles con Javascript? y cómo identificar qué navegador usa el cliente?
- 27. ¿Qué navegadores son compatibles con la API de historial de HTML5?
- 28. No se puede cargar formatos ClassDiagram.cd URI no son compatibles
- 29. ¿Qué etiquetas HTML son compatibles con los componentes Swing?
- 30. ¿Los archivos Python 2.5 .pyc son compatibles con los archivos .pyc de Python 2.6?
Gracias, esa tabla responde mi pregunta, básicamente solo GIF y JPG son compatibles con los principales navegadores sin problema. No veo BMP en esa lista, pero creo que también es compatible. – Flupkear